Frequently asked questions

Is this suitable for someone still masking heavily?+

Working with Hilton clients, Yes. Reducing safe-space masking is often an early aim.

Do you liaise with an ADHD prescriber?+

On request, yes — with your consent.

Will I be pushed to make eye contact?+

No. Session norms are adjusted to what works for you.

Do I need a formal diagnosis?+

No. Self-identified adults are welcome and the work does not depend on paperwork.

Is the space sensory-adjusted?+

Yes. Lighting, seating and communication style are adjusted per client.
